Electroless Growth of Size-Controlled Gold Nanoparticles Using Hydroquinone
Preparation of size-controlled gold nanoparticles is required for their use in applications. Electroless growth of gold nanoparticles using Au seeds with mean diameter of 12.5 nm and hydroquinone was performed and the growth process was analyzed. The pH dependencies of the redox potentials of hydroquinone and Au(III) ionic species were evaluated to investigate the growth mechanism of the nanoparticles in detail. Furthermore, the deposition behavior of Au in the growth solution was clarified by measuring the deposition weight of Au and the mixed potential during the growth of Au nanoparticles. Size control of Au nanoparticles was achieved by changing the concentration of Au seeds in the Au growth solution, allowing Au nanoparticles with a mean diameter of 38.7-63.5 nm to be successfully obtained.
